Primary objective
As part of an agile East Arnhem regional team, and working to the Regional Executive Director, the Regional Director will
provide strategic whole-of-government leadership and coordination to ensure effective delivery of priority government
policies, programs and projects in the East Arnhem region, to rebuild the economy, reduce crime and restore the Territory
lifestyle at the regional level. The successful applicant will need to work collaboratively with community leaders, service
providers, government agencies and other stakeholders to project manage the Gove Peninsula Futures mining transition to
achieve a positive socio-economic transition of the Gove Peninsula and North East Arnhem region.
Key duties and responsibilities
1. Build and maintain strategic and collaborative relationships with Yolŋu and Anindilyakwa leaders, the Anindilyakwa and
Northern Land Councils, mining companies, all tiers of Government and agencies, service providers and local businesses.
2. Project manage the NT Government's role in the Gove mining transition and futures processes.
3. Support implementation of the government's policy agenda, including regional priority settings and cross-agency
collaboration.
4. Support the development of innovative service delivery and policy implementation solutions to foster regional economic
growth and economic participation and improve outcomes for Territorians.
5. Provide critical evidence-based analysis, strategic input to policy and program development and high-level advice across
social, economic and other areas that have an impact on the region.
6. Work with regional and local stakeholders to develop and implement innovative strategies and initiatives that address
key issues affecting the East Arnhem Region.
7. Support disaster resilience and recovery through Local Emergency Committees and planning.
8. Lead a small team of regionally based CMC staff.
